Belt Color Styles and Their Significances
As you proceed with the belt degrees in Taekwondo, each color represents a particular definition and signifies your development in the fighting style.
The white belt, which is the starting point for all beginners, represents purity and virtue.
As you move on to the yellow belt, it indicates the earth where a plant sprouts and settles.

The blue belt symbolizes the skies, where your capacity as a Taekwondo professional is endless.
The red belt stands for danger and care, reminding you to utilize your skills sensibly.
Finally, the black belt represents proficiency and proficiency, representing your trip towards coming to be a real Taekwondo master.
Each belt shade holds its own unique meaning, reflecting your progression and dedication in this ancient martial art.
